Smart E-Biking Workshop (In-person)

 

Thank you for your interest in Bike Easy's Smart E-Biking Workshop!

Smart E-Biking is a course designed for everyday riders of e-bikes (and those interested in riding e-bikes) to learn how to ride safely and confidently on the road.

This workshop will split the afternoon into two parts- an in-classroom portion and an on-bike portion (thanks to our friends at Blue Krewe!)
